彼らは敵軍と正々堂々と戦った。
Sentence Analyzer
English Translation
        They fought a fair battle with the enemy.
    
Furigana
Romanji
        Karera wa tekigun to seiseidōdō to tatakatta.
    
Words
            
                彼ら
            
            
                (かれら)
            
        
        
            they (usually male); them
        
    
            
                は
            
            
                (は)
            
        
        
            topic marker particle; indicates contrast with another option (stated or unstated); adds emphasis
        
    
            
                敵軍
            
            
                (てきぐん)
            
        
        
            enemy army
        
    
            
                と
            
            
                (と)
            
        
        
            if; when; and; with; particle used for quoting (with speech, thoughts, etc.); quoting particle; promoted pawn; indicates question (sentence end)
        
    
            
                正々堂々
            
            
                (せいせいどうどう)
            
        
        
            fair and square; open and aboveboard
        
    
            
                戦う
            
            
                (たたかう)
            
        
        
            to make war (on); to wage war (against); to go to war (with); to fight (with); to do battle (against); to compete (against); to struggle (against adversities, etc.); to fight; to contend; to resist
        
    Kanji
Readings: ヒ、 かれ、 かの、 か.の
                        Meanings: he, that, the
                    Readings: テキ、 かたき、 あだ、 かな.う
                        Meanings: enemy, foe, opponent
                    Readings: グン、 いくさ
                        Meanings: army, force, troops, war, battle
                    Readings: セイ、 ショウ、 ただ.しい、 ただ.す、 まさ、 まさ.に
                        Meanings: correct, justice, righteous, 10**40
                    Reading: ドウ
                        Meanings: public chamber, hall
                    Readings: セン、 いくさ、 たたか.う、 おのの.く、 そよ.ぐ、 わなな.く
                        Meanings: war, battle, match